#F665EF Color Information

#F665EF is a light color. The closest websafe version is #F665EF. A complement of this color would be #65F66C, perceived brightness is 0.63, and the grayscale version is #AEAEAE.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 303°,a saturation of 89%, and a lightness of 68%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 303°, a saturation of 59%, and a value of 96%.

In a RGB color space, #F665EF is composed of 96% red, 40% green and 94%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59% magenta, 3% yellow and 4%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 35.07, x: 0.3670, and y: 0.2236.
